Dating Confidence Reset

Start by naming what you want from dating and what you won’t compromise on. Decide whether you’re exploring, looking for something casual, or hoping for a committed relationship. That clarity makes it easier to recognize promising conversations and politely move on from ones that won’t fit.

Pace conversations with purpose. Open with one clear question or observation that invites a reply, then let the other person respond before you unload your whole story. Aim for a steady rhythm: a few thoughtful messages over several days is healthier than frantic back-and-forth or empty one-liners.

Keep expectations realistic. Most matches don’t become long-term partners, and that’s normal. Treat each chat as an opportunity to learn about another person and about what you like and don’t. That mindset reduces pressure and helps you stay curious instead of anxious.

Measure progress, not a numbers game. Instead of tallying matches or messages, notice small wins: a better first message, a longer conversation, or feeling clearer about your boundaries. Those are real signs you’re improving, even if they don’t lead to an immediate date.

Protect your emotional energy. Set a daily or weekly time limit for swiping and messaging so dating doesn’t crowd out other parts of your life. If a conversation feels draining, it’s okay to step back or end it kindly. Respecting your time makes you more attractive and keeps you steady.

Choose matches thoughtfully. Scan profiles for three meaningful cues — values, interests, and a conversational tone — before investing time. A simple filter like shared core interests or similar relationship goals saves effort and increases the chance of a compatible connection.

Be kind to yourself after rejection. A slow reply or a declined meetup usually says more about timing or fit than your worth. Pause, take a small break, and return with the same clear goals you started with.
